D - Dragon

(For all Ages)

YOU WILL NEED:

  • 1 litre milk or juice cartons (about 6-8)
  • Lots of coloured paper
  • Pipe cleaners
  • Paint
  • Paint brushes
  • PVA craft glue
  • Scissors
  • egg carton
  • Crepe paper streamers

With adult help: Pull open the tops of all the cartons, and make sure they are clean and dry. Cut away the two sides that are the most creased/folded.  Repeat for all of the boxes.

Cover the outsides of each of the carton with coloured paper or white paper, gluing and painting all to decorate.

To make the dragon's head, cut off all the top folded section of the carton. Starting at one top corner, cut a deep V into a side of the carton to about tow thirds of the way down, coming back up to the next top corner of the carton.  Cut similarly on the opposite side of the carton.  These will make the dragon's jaws.  Cover with paper and decorate with paint etc.  Eyes can be made out of egg carton cups, and either paint on eyes or stick on eyes with stickers.  Glue the cup eyes to top of head.

To connect each part to make the dragon's body, a little adult help is again needed.  Overlap the top flaps of a carton onto the bottom of another carton.  In the centre of this overlap, pierce two holes through with a skewer or scissors. Push each end of a 10cm piece of pipe cleaner through each hole to inside of carton.  Reach inside carton and twist together two ends of pipe cleaners.  Repeat this process with either side of the two cartons to connect them. 

Finally stick on coloured crepe paper streamers for tail and red or orange crepe paper coming from mouth for 'fire'.
